In Jambo, you have a choice of 4 possible views, but likely only Standard (pool view) and Savanna view might be available. I would guess that the Value studios and Concierge are all booked. Jambo is the existing building with Mara the quick service restaurant, Boma and Jiko.

Kidani will be the new building with the new pool and water features. The restaurant there is called Sanaa. There should be studio views of standard (garden, pool, or driveways) and Savanna View.

As the PP mentioned, Kidani is not yet open so it is hard to do a fair comparison. IMHO, if I were booking studios, particularly standard, I would go for Jambo. IIRC, the studios are very similar in layout (unlike the 1-2BR's) and so there isn't really a difference in the room itself. The standard villas at Jambo house are all at the front of the resort and just an elevator ride away from Boma, Mara, Jiko, the pool and the bus stop. They are all pool view too so you aren't stuck looking at the driveway. To me, the location of the rooms at Jambo outweigh the slightly larger rooms at Kidani. Then again, I haven't seen Kidani yet. Kidani studios will be about the same size as Jambo studios, they are showing only a 1 sq ft difference, with the exception of the small number of "value" studios in Jambo which are "value" because they are smaller rooms.

As noted Kidani is still an unknown because it is unfinished and no one has been there yet. Jambo, the known, offers top floor (5th most of the building, 6th for concierge area around lobby). You have very good restaurants, Boma a buffet, Jikos with table service, and Mara's with cafeteria style fast service. If you want refillable coffee mugs you can get them refilled at Mara's. The pool area is very impressive and, unlike a normal pool area, it has lots of trees and bushes and thus lots of shady areas you can find to sit in. The savannas are good. Depending on where you are placed, you can have a long walk from your room to the lobby (restaurants, access to pool, store, exit to front and busses, are all near the lobby). Theming is impressive, the lobby is huge, and the main animal viewing area is well done. Part of the being on a savanna theming is a little darkness as colors are dark and you will find that most of the internal of the building is dimly lighted and that actually includes your room. The savannas come very close to the building with the result that there are no first/ground floor rooms, and no exits to the outside except in the front of the building, to the pool area, and to the viewing areas.

Kidani, the unknown, should have very similar theming, will also have a large lobby and a store, the pool on paper looks imprssive as does the new play/recreational area. It will have only one restaurant, which will be table service (they say the pool bar will serve some quick foods) and at this point it is unknown whether you can even do the refillable mug there. You can, of course, use the restaurants and facilities at Jambo but getting from one building to another may be a long walk (1/2 mile from front door to front door). It too will have no rooms on the ground floor and there is supposed to be some parking under the building. The main animal viewing area off the lobby should be excellent. Most rooms will overlook the sunset savanna, which is basically a mess now because of the construction but once that is done it could be the most impressive savanna (part of Jambo also faces it). There will be another much smaller savanna to the very north of the building. I mentioned the possibility of a long walk from your room at Jambo to the lobby. Well, I have seen the north wing of Kidani and this one is going to put Jambo to shame because the walk from rooms at the end of that north wing to the Kidani lobby will be greater than 1/4 mile. Kidani will be all DVC with the result, unlike at Jambo, that you can get lower floor level savanna view rooms (2d floor). The point: many believe the direct view of the animals you get from the porch of a savanna view room on a low floor is much better than looking down on them from a high floor. Such a request for low floor is not guaranteed. Kidani will have its own bus stop and share busses with Jambo. and will have its own valet service.
